build-iso-mx

antiX build-iso system with settings for MX. This script is used to create variate ISO flavors.

Requirements

  • debootstrap
  • genisoimage
  • syslinux-utils
  • squashfs-tools
  • zsync
  • expect

Running

For usage instructions, run:

  • ./build-iso -h to displays help
  • ./build-iso --show-stages to show the stages of processing
  • ./build-iso --show-parts to show parts of stage-4 and how to control them

Most likely, you would want to run

./build-iso --user-default defaults

or

./build-iso --user-default defaults-kde

or whatever defaults-* file in the Input/ directory.

Refer to README-Custom-Respin.md for more on customizations.

Special notes

Allow roughly 10 GB drive space for most completed projects.

Consider having separate build-iso-mx folders for different architectures.

Best run on a machine with specs of at least:

  • 5th Gen Intel [Quad-Core] or AMD FX 6100 [6-Core] processor
  • 8 GB DDR-1333 SDRAM
  • Fast SSD with 50+ GB available drive space
  • Efficient Cooling System
